Understanding nootropics involves delving into a fascinating realm of compounds often referred to as “smart drugs” that aim to enhance cognitive function. Originating from the Greek words ‘nous,’ meaning mind, and ‘trepein,’ meaning to bend, nootropics were first conceptualized in the 1960s by Romanian psychologist and chemist Dr. Corneliu E. Giurgea. These substances have gained immense popularity for their potential to improve memory, sharpen focus, and enhance mental clarity. Widely utilized by students, professionals, and anyone looking to boost their brain function, nootropics may also offer long-term benefits for overall brain health. Nootropics, often heralded as cognitive enhancers, work intricately within the brain to bolster mental performance, primarily by modulating brain chemistry. These compounds exert their influence by interacting with neurotransmitters—chemical messengers pivotal to neural communication. By adjusting the levels and activity of crucial neurotransmitters like dopamine, serotonin, and acetylcholine, nootropics optimize the synaptic transmission essential for memory, attention, and overall cognitive processes. Furthermore, they encourage neuron function enhancement, promoting neuroplasticity, which is the brain’s ability to reorganize itself by forming new neural connections. This structural adaptation is vital for learning new skills and recovering from brain injuries. Additionally, certain nootropics improve cerebral blood flow and oxygenation, providing brain cells with the necessary nutrients and energy for optimal function. Through these multifaceted mechanisms, nootropics hold the potential to unlock superior cognitive capabilities, making them a promising tool in the realm of mental augmentation.
The safety and effectiveness of nootropic use for cognitive enhancement are critical considerations for both enthusiasts and skeptics in this growing field. Safety concerns primarily revolve around the potential side effects of nootropics, as well as any long-term consequences that may arise from their use. While many nootropics are generally regarded as safe when used responsibly, some individuals may experience adverse reactions such as headaches, insomnia, or gastrointestinal issues. Clinical studies play a pivotal role in evaluating the safety and efficacy of these substances, providing evidence-based insights into their cognitive benefits and any associated health risks. These studies often highlight the importance of adhering to proper dosage guidelines to minimize the risk of side effects and maximize the cognitive benefits. Recommended dosages vary across different nootropics, making it vital for users to follow guidelines provided by healthcare professionals or product-specific recommendations to ensure safe and effective use.
